PMLA court extends ED remand of ex-Jharkhand CM Hemant Soren by 5 days

A special PMLA court extended the ED remand of former chief minister Hemant Soren by five days in a money laundering case

A special PMLA court on Wednesday extended the Enforcement Directorate (ED) remand of former chief minister Hemant Soren by five days in a money laundering case linked to an alleged land scam, lawyers said.

The former chief minister on February 2 was remanded to five days' ED custody by the special PMLA (The Prevention of Money Laundering Act) court which ended on Wednesday.
